Travelers at Westbury station enjoy a range of modern facilities designed for ease and comfort. The ticket office is open early during weekdays, from 06:50 to 17:00, and more relaxed hours over the weekend. For those on-the-go, ticket machines are readily available, including accessible options for all passengers. If you're planning ahead, tickets ordered online can conveniently be picked up right at the station. And yes, smartcards are both issued and validated here, streamlining your journey further.
Enhancing the travel experience further, a compliment of services such as luggage storage, customer help points, and round-the-clock car parking availability are at your disposal. Although there is no luggage storage facility, and the station operates without ticket barriers, rest assured knowing there are refreshment facilities to keep you fueled on the go, and free public Wi-Fi is also available under "GWR Free Station WiFi."
Westbury station is committed to accessibility, ensuring step-free access throughout the facility. You'll find ramps available for train access, thoughtfully providing mobility for those who need a little extra support. For personal assistance, staff is available from early morning until late at night, ensuring help when you need it most. Although there are no accessible toilets, baby changing facilities are provided for those traveling with little ones.
Your journey doesn’t end at the station. Westbury offers a series of transport links, seamlessly connecting you to your next destination. When you need to switch from rail to road, taxi services are available right outside. For bus links, hop on a rail replacement service at the bus stop adjacent to the ticket office. While Harringay Green Lanes does not feature a traditional ticket office, passengers can conveniently use the ticket machines available to collect their tickets bought online. These machines cater to accessibility needs, making it easy for everyone to retrieve their travel tickets. If you’re in need of assistance, there are information points and customer help points spread across the station, ensuring your queries never go unanswered. What’s more, customer service staff are on hand from the first till the last train of the day, providing an extra layer of support and assistance.
Those with accessibility concerns need not worry, as step-free access is prevalent throughout the station. Wheelchair users and those with mobility challenges can comfortably interchange between platforms, albeit with a brief journey via the street. The station also adapts to cycling enthusiasts, providing 12 bicycle stands conveniently located with full CCTV coverage, ensuring the security of your belongings.
The station offers strong connections to other modes of transport. Nearby bus services ensure smooth continuation of your journey whether heading to Seven Sisters or Gospel Oak. Additionally, a mere nine-minute walk can place you at Manor House Underground Station on the Piccadilly Line, while Harringay Station lies just seven minutes away on foot, broadening the horizon of your travel options.
